On July 20th, a psychological support group meeting for women called “A Road to New Self” was held on Vinnytsia. The event visited by ten women and four children was arranged as part of the GFFO project supported by the German Federal Foreign Office and ADRA Germany.
Psychologist Olena Kozak facilitated a training on finding a balance in relationships with loved one and offered the participants a therapeutic directive called “Me During Communication” to identify own strength and weaknesses in communication with the people around. The participants learned the steps on how to maintain balance and harmony in communication.
